AddressSnap widget is down on checkout. Root cause: the credential for the internal Geocoda lookup service expired Friday. Rotation job didn't fire — separate ticket. Your task: update the widget config, redeploy to staging, verify suggestions return for at least three test addresses, then promote to prod. Do not touch the rate-limit settings; Marta's team owns those. Config lives in `widgets/addresssnap/env.staging`. The replacement credential was issued this morning and is included below.

app token of hahig-bawef = qvz4-jEJj

**Action item: harden the SpinCycle locker access flow.** During the Marlowe Court incident, residents were locked out for forty minutes because the unlock token refresh raced the door controller's debounce window. We will serialize token issuance, extend the grace period, and add a manual override path gated behind concierge approval. Release manager: please hold the 3.8 rollout until the Quillhaven pilot validates the new timings. The revised timing constants for the access flow follow.

constants for kaduf-hadup:
QUOTAS = {
    "zorath": 2,
    "ralael": 5,
}

## Step 4 — Descriptor leak check

Before you cut the release, run the fd-hunt pass on Quillbox staging. We chased leaked file descriptors for two sprints — turns out the thumbnailer wasn't closing temp handles on error paths. The fix ships in this release, but keep the watchdog enabled for one more cycle just in case. The watchdog's limits and polling interval are set as follows.

service settings:
druwyn:
  log_level: debug
  metrics_host: metrics.druwyn.tolvaqlabs.internal
  pool_size: 32

# InkLedger Environments

InkLedger, our PDF invoice renderer, runs in three environments: dev, staging, and production. Each environment has its own font cache, template bucket, and render queue. New team members should verify staging parity before promoting any template change. Please read each setting carefully before editing anything. The staging environment currently uses the following configuration values.

deployment values, yadup-tajof:
oliath:
  log_level: debug
  metrics_host: metrics.oliath.zemvarlabs.internal
  pool_size: 4